Dive Deep into the Murky Waters of Vigil Season 1 If you’re looking for a high-stakes, claustrophobic thriller that keeps you guessing until the very last submerge, Vigil Season 1 is the show you need to binge. Originally airing on the BBC, this series blends a classic "whodunnit" with the intense pressure of a nuclear submarine setting. Whether you are catching up on missed episodes or looking for a space-saving way to enjoy the series on your mobile device, here is everything you need to know about the first season. The Plot: Murder at Sea The story kicks off with the suspicious death of a crew member aboard the HMS Vigil, a Trident nuclear submarine.
